You can find all the positives about this game in a thousand other places, so I'll just serve you up the negatives here:

-Loading times. 5, even closer to 10 minute loading times. This is insane. We're not rendering a black hole here.
-Your physics-based body. This blessing is also a curse. It leads to parts of your body getting stuck in things (heh), disorientation even for someone like me who's had their "VR Legs" for a while now, and weapon interactions that are not only goofy-looking but frustrating as well. Good luck trying to aim as well as you can in H3VR or Pavlov.
-Lack of autosaving. Each level or "scene" takes a good while to complete, maybe around 40-ish minutes on a blind run. If you have to stop playing at all in that time, be prepared to slog through from the beginning of that scene.

That's all I can think of for now. I'd say get this on sale, but it's not really worth full price. I'm still giving a "don't recommend" score because I don't think it deserves its current "Very Positive" score.

EDIT: From the comments, installing this on an SDD might help load times.

Early Access Review
Yes, multiplayer still generally has some kinks to work out. However, this changes by the week with regular updates. People seem to forget that THIS GAME IS NOT OUT YET. I know, it's been in Early Access for years now, so people may forget this simple fact. It could just as easily not have multiplayer at all, while they fix it entirely. But instead they've opened it up to us to let us help them improve it, and people don't recommend buying this game as a result?
The single player, or even very small-party online co-op, is worth buying this game for alone. Keen Software House has given me confidence to believe that the multiplayer will work just as well, once they are finished making the game.
THAT BEING SAID, anyone buying right now has to keep in mind that this is still a work-in-progress, and regard it accordingly. KSH continues its steady march towards Space Engineers' completion, and I do not regret supporting them.
